Governance and Decentralisation Sector Working Group meet

Kigali, on 18 October 2022, the Governance and Decentralisation Sector Working Group convened to deliberate on how to streamline the implementation and agree on a catch up plan for the recommendations from the Governance and Decentralisation Sector Strategic Plan (2018-2024) mid-term review report.

The ad-hoc meeting brought together different public institutions and partners involved in the Governance and Decentralization Sector.

In his address as the Co-chair and on behalf of the partners, Dr. Marc De Santis, Regional Director for Swiss Cooperation Office said that this meeting is an opportunity to taking stock from the achievements and the foundation laid and decide jointly how “we want to move forward as a sector”.

In his opening remarks as the chair of the Governance and Decentralization Sector Working Group, Mr Dusengiyumva Samuel, Permanent Secretary at MINALOC highlighted that the meeting was organized to discuss ways to operationalize and strengthen this sector-working group.

“MINALOC recognizes the role and contributions of all stakeholders both development partners and local actors to spur advancement of governance and decentralization agenda.” He said

“I look forward to more cooperation and collaboration among our partners in order to strengthen the work of the Sector Working Group as well as exchange with the other Sector Working Groups” He added

Mr Dusengiyumva reiterated the commitment of MINALOC to continuously work with all stakeholders in an organized and coordinated manner.
